What is the Laboratory Identification Form?
The Laboratory Identification Form is a crucial document used primarily in healthcare settings for identifying and collecting specimens, such as blood or urine. This form is vital in the insurance underwriting process, ensuring that proper identification and handling of medical specimens occur. It consists of multiple identification parameters, which enhance the credibility of the specimen collection and testing procedures.
With its structured approach, the laboratory identification form serves to mitigate the risks associated with specimen misidentification, thus streamlining the insurance underwriting form process.

Who Needs to Complete the Laboratory Identification Form?
The Laboratory Identification Form is designed for two primary roles: the Proposed Insured and Examiners. Each participant is required to provide a signature, signifying their agreement and understanding of the form's contents. The context of this form arises particularly in scenarios involving medical specimen collection, where accurate identification is paramount.
Both roles contribute to ensuring that the identification and consent processes are thoroughly completed, enhancing the reliability of the health insurance application.
